【量算分析工具-贴地面积】GeoServer改造Springboot番外系列十
将绘制的多边形分解成无数个细小的像素,每个像素对应一个高程数值,计算以4个高程数值组成的2个三角形,一个单元矩形的地表面积就是两个三角形面积之和,然后将所有单元小矩形地表面积累加之和就是贴地面积。其实就是将地表面积分解成无数个小三角形,即三角网。如图:e1、e2、e3、e4代表四个高程数值,e1、e2、e3组成的三角形面积为S1,e1、e3、e4组成的三角形面积为S2。如果已知三角形三边的长度分别为a、b、c,则可以通过计算面积:,其中p是半周长,即。
复制链接